Last week I introduced the idea that there are [three critical questions]( you must clarify on a deep level to make your business succeed. These questions are interlinked, with one answer helping to answer the next question, and so on. These three questions are: - Who do you serve? - What do you sell to them? - How do you reach them? Most new entrepreneurs never research or test enough to truly answer these questions, and thus, they fail. Flesch reading score

Flesch reading score measures how complex a text is. The lower the score, the more difficult the text is to read. The Flesch readability score uses the average length of your sentences (measured by the number of words) and the average number of syllables per word in an equation to calculate the reading ease. Text with a very high Flesch reading ease score (about 100) is straightforward and easy to read, with short sentences and no words of more than two syllables. Usually, a reading ease score of 60-70 is considered acceptable/normal for web copy.
